While roll-to-roll nanoimprint lithography (R2R NIL) can be capitalized in highly scalable fabrication of nanopatterns, preparation of large-area flexible molds remains the main challenge. In this work, we demonstrate that tiling of small-area nanopatterns in a slightly overlapped fashion can provide a practical solution to it; sequentially performing the UV NIL processes onto self-replicable UV-curable resin drops by using a small tile mold can create largearea-tiled molds. We systematically investigated that controlling the tile NIL force and several parameters is crucial to minimize the seams between tiles. We also present that the R2R NIL system can be improved by integrating a linear UV LED module for prompt UV curing before the as-imprinted nanopattern reflows, which is critical for high-resolution, high-quality nanopatterning. By using the tiled mold containing 45 nm-half-pitch nanogratings and operating the UV LED-integrated R2R NIL system, we exemplify that sub 50 nm-resolution nanopatterns can be faithfully created.

We describe a rare case of intradural-extramedullary primary spinal cysticercosis. A 42-year-old man visited our institute for lower back pain. He denied having consumed raw meet. Magnetic resonance (MR) images revealed an intradural pure cystic mass at the L3-L4 level. A radiologic diagnosis of spinal arachnoid cyst was established. Three years later, he complained of aggravated back pain, and follow-up MR examination showed a markedly expanded cyst, occupying the subarachnoid space from the T11 to the S1 level. L2 hemilaminectomy was performed, and a yellowish infected cyst bulged out through the dural opening. The cyst was removed en bloc. The histopathological findings of the cyst were consistent with parasitic infection. Serum enzyme-linked immunosorbent assay (ELISA) confirmed the presence of spinal cysticercosis. As there was no intracranial lesion, the final diagnosis was primary spinal cysticercosis, which is very rare. MR imaging is a sensitive diagnostic tool for detecting cystic lesions in the spine; however, it is difficult to distinguish cysticercosis from non-infectious cysts such as an arachnoid cyst without using gadolinium enhancement. Clinicians treating spinal cysts with an unusual clinical course should include cysticercosis as a differential diagnosis. We recommend contrast-enhanced MR imaging and serum ELISA in the diagnostic work-up of such cases.

For medical devices with blood flows, analyzing and reducing hemolysis is a very important topic. The shear stress has been identified as the most important factor for the hemolysis. In turbulent flows, high shear stress values are concentrated near the wall. In case of predicting hemolysis numerically, this leads to a very fine mesh and large computational resource to predict hemolysis accurately. In order to resolve this issue, turbulence wall models are used widely to relax the grid requirements. However, there exists no turbulence wall model for predicting the hemolysis yet. Therefore, the purpose of this study is to develop a turbulence wall model for hemolysis. In order to decrease the numerical error of hemolysis prediction, the blood damage index (BDI) is calculated using different approaches in two divided regions. In a near-wall region, an analytic approach using a modeled velocity profile is used to reduce a numerical error from the sharp velocity gradient in a coarse grid resolution. The Van Driest equation is adopted as the model for the mean velocity profile. In a region far from the wall, a regular numerical discretization is applied. The effectiveness of the proposed wall model is assessed for a few turbulent flows such as the flows inside a channel and cannula. The predicted BDI values present that the proposed wall model shows a significantly improved grid convergence and accuracy compared to a fully numerical approach.

<P>Pancreatic surgery remains the only curative treatment for pancreatic neoplasms, and plays an important role in the management of medically intractable diseases. Since the original Whipple operation in the 20th century, surgical techniques have advanced, resulting in decreased postoperative complications and better clinical outcomes. Normal postoperative imaging findings vary greatly depending on the surgical technique used. Radiologists are required to be familiar with the normal postoperative imaging findings, in order to distinguish from postoperative complications or tumor recurrence. In this study, we briefly review a variety of surgical techniques for the pancreas, and present the normal postoperative computed tomography findings.</P>
